Arm’s new designs could be the reason why this year’s Android flagships are so very hot
Both of those Snapdragon 8 Gen 1 and Exynos 2200 are based on Samsung’s 4nm course of action and have largely the identical architecture, showcasing one Arm Cortex X2 core for overall performance, 3 “large” Cortex-A710 cores, and four Cortex-A510 “little” cores for higher-efficiency workloads.
In comparison to the microarchitectures they are changing, the X2 main is 16 p.c faster, the A710 is 10 percent more rapidly, and the A510 is 35 % speedier.
With electricity will come heat, and apparently, ARM’s new designs are the cause why the new Snapdragon and Exynos chips heat up so speedy. That seems to demonstrate why Qualcomm’s up coming high-end chip, the Snapdragon 8 Gen 1 Plus, will appear with a downclocked Cortex X2 main.
Does that absolve Samsung of almost everything? Not genuinely, as the report says that other factors this sort of as application processor design and style, peripheral parts, and manufacturing processes probably also performed a section.
Qualcomm is predicted to ditch Samsung for TSMC for the Snapdragon 8 Gen 1 As well as and MediaTek’s Dimensity 9000 which is dependent on TSMC’s 4nm approach is reported to be faster and a lot more electrical power-effective than other Android chips, so Samsung’s approach could absolutely use a minor improvement.
Apple’s Bionic chips that gasoline the Apple iphone also use Arm’s design but not only are they a ton speedier, but they also you should not endure from the similar overheating difficulties, and that’s evidently for the reason that the Cupertino giant uses custom processor implementations and its chips are tailor-created for its products and solutions.
Qualcomm – and to a lesser extent Samsung – are chip sellers. The Snapdragon 8 Gen 1 powers a multitude of phones and it seems to be like the effectiveness of this off-the-shelf tactic has arrived at its restrict. To deal with this, Samsung will reportedly now focus a lot more on creating custom chips for its handsets.
